Add localedef(1), a locale definition generator tool
The localedef tool can read entire (and unmodified) CLDR posix definition files, and generate all 6 LC categories: LC_COLLATE, LC_CTYPE, LC_TIME, LC_NUMERIC, LC_MONETARY and LC_MESSAGES. This tool has a long history with Solaris. The Nexenta developers modified it to read CLDR files and created the much richer collation formats. The libc collation functions have to be modified to read the new format (called "BSD-1.0") and to handle the new data structures. The result will be that locale-sensitive tools and functions will now properly sort multibyte and unicode strings. Obtained from: Dragonfly

+/*
+ * LC_MONETARY database generation routines for localedef.
+ */
+#include <sys/cdefs.h>
+__FBSDID("$FreeBSD$");
+
+#include <stdio.h>
+#include <stdlib.h>
+#include <errno.h>
+#include <sys/types.h>
+#include <string.h>
+#include <unistd.h>
+#include "localedef.h"
+#include "parser.h"
+#include "lmonetary.h"
+
+static struct lc_monetary_T mon;
+
+void
+init_monetary(void)
+{
+ (void) memset(&mon, 0, sizeof (mon));
+}
+
+void
+add_monetary_str(wchar_t *wcs)
+{
+ char *str;
+
+ if ((str = to_mb_string(wcs)) == NULL) {
+ INTERR;
+ return;
+ }
+ free(wcs);
+ switch (last_kw) {
+ case T_INT_CURR_SYMBOL:
+ mon.int_curr_symbol = str;
+ break;
+ case T_CURRENCY_SYMBOL:
+ mon.currency_symbol = str;
+ break;
+ case T_MON_DECIMAL_POINT:
+ mon.mon_decimal_point = str;
+ break;
+ case T_MON_THOUSANDS_SEP:
+ mon.mon_thousands_sep = str;
+ break;
+ case T_POSITIVE_SIGN:
+ mon.positive_sign = str;
+ break;
+ case T_NEGATIVE_SIGN:
+ mon.negative_sign = str;
+ break;
+ default:
+ free(str);
+ INTERR;
+ break;
+ }
+}
+
+void
+add_monetary_num(int n)
+{
+ char *str = NULL;
+
+ (void) asprintf(&str, "%d", n);
+ if (str == NULL)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"out of memory");
+ return;
+ }
+
+ switch (last_kw) {
+ case T_INT_FRAC_DIGITS:
+ mon.int_frac_digits = str;
+ break;
+ case T_FRAC_DIGITS:
+ mon.frac_digits = str;
+ break;
+ case T_P_CS_PRECEDES:
+ mon.p_cs_precedes = str;
+ break;
+ case T_P_SEP_BY_SPACE:
+ mon.p_sep_by_space = str;
+ break;
+ case T_N_CS_PRECEDES:
+ mon.n_cs_precedes = str;
+ break;
+ case T_N_SEP_BY_SPACE:
+ mon.n_sep_by_space = str;
+ break;
+ case T_P_SIGN_POSN:
+ mon.p_sign_posn = str;
+ break;
+ case T_N_SIGN_POSN:
+ mon.n_sign_posn = str;
+ break;
+ case T_INT_P_CS_PRECEDES:
+ mon.int_p_cs_precedes = str;
+ break;
+ case T_INT_N_CS_PRECEDES:
+ mon.int_n_cs_precedes = str;
+ break;
+ case T_INT_P_SEP_BY_SPACE:
+ mon.int_p_sep_by_space = str;
+ break;
+ case T_INT_N_SEP_BY_SPACE:
+ mon.int_n_sep_by_space = str;
+ break;
+ case T_INT_P_SIGN_POSN:
+ mon.int_p_sign_posn = str;
+ break;
+ case T_INT_N_SIGN_POSN:
+ mon.int_n_sign_posn = str;
+ break;
+ case T_MON_GROUPING:
+ mon.mon_grouping = str;
+ break;
+ default:
+ INTERR;
+ break;
+ }
+}
+
+#pragma GCC diagnostic push
+#pragma GCC diagnostic ignored "-Wcast-qual"
+
+void
+reset_monetary_group(void)
+{
+ free((char *)mon.mon_grouping);
+ mon.mon_grouping = NULL;
+}
+
+void
+add_monetary_group(int n)
+{
+ char *s = NULL;
+
+ if (mon.mon_grouping == NULL) {
+ (void) asprintf(&s, "%d", n);
+ } else {
+ (void) asprintf(&s, "%s;%d", mon.mon_grouping, n);
+ }
+ if (s == NULL)
+ fprintf(stderr, "out of memory");
+
+ free((char *)mon.mon_grouping);
+ mon.mon_grouping = s;
+}
+
+#pragma GCC diagnostic pop
+
+void
+dump_monetary(void)
+{
+ FILE *f;
+
+ if ((f = open_category()) == NULL) {
+ return;
+ }
+
+ if ((putl_category(mon.int_curr_symbol,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.currency_symbol,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.mon_decimal_point,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.mon_thousands_sep,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.mon_grouping,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.positive_sign,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.negative_sign,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.int_frac_digits,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.frac_digits,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.p_cs_precedes,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.p_sep_by_space,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.n_cs_precedes,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.n_sep_by_space,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.p_sign_posn,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.n_sign_posn,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.int_p_cs_precedes,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.int_n_cs_precedes,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.int_p_sep_by_space,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.int_n_sep_by_space,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.int_p_sign_posn, f) == EOF) ||
+ (putl_category(mon.int_n_sign_posn, f) == EOF)) {
+ return;
+ }
+ close_category(f);
+}
